 Welcome back! There are many conventions to Taylor Swift music videos. Normally Taylor swift has a story line based on what her song is about, and she will be the main character/actor of her music video. Conventions within Taylor’s music videos is the tendency to rely on the lyrics of the song to get the story across. She will use the lyrics as dialogue in the music video. She uses her scenery and visuals for context and there’s not any throw away scenes. She’s known for having easter eggs within her music videos that allude to future or past songs. She’s known for these allusions. She tends to use close ups to show some of these allusions. Taylor tends to also use a lot of tracking, panning and eye-level matching shots. Taylor uses her lyrics for diegetic and non-diegetic sound. Olivia Rodrigo is a musical artist that produces similar music and uses the same type of storytelling devices in music videos as Taylor Swift. Like Taylor, Olivia uses allisions to other pieces of media that she used for inspiration. Olivia uses pastels and flattering visuals in her music videos. She uses eyelevel shots and close ups to emphasize things to express importance in her videos. Olivia Rodrigo uses Taylor Swift as someone to look up to when creating her songs and videos. Another person that looks up to Taylor is Conan Gray. He takes a little bit of a different approach to his music videos. His videos rely more on visuals and the storyline doesn’t follow the lyrics within the song. In some of his videos he’s the only character and a point of view shot is used to be the other person.
